Upon arrival in Rotorua, you will be transferred to your accommodation. Take time to settle in and begin acclimatising to the unique geothermal environment of the city. Relax after your journey, preparing for the adventures ahead in New Zealand's North Island.
This afternoon, enjoy a gentle introduction to Rotorua's geothermal landscape at Kuirau Park. This nature park features geothermal foot baths, hot springs, and a lake, offering a peaceful stroll. Kuirau Park is open 24 hours daily.
Visit Te Puia, a Maori cultural centre and geothermal preserve. Witness the powerful Pohutu geyser and explore traditional Maori arts and crafts. Te Puia is open from 9:00 AM to 5:00 PM on Tuesdays, allowing ample time for discovery.
Continue your cultural journey with a visit to the Agrodome. This unique attraction offers insight into New Zealand's farming heritage and includes a sheep show. Alternatively, revisit parts of Te Puia or enjoy a leisurely lunch.
Experience an authentic Maori cultural performance and Hangi dinner at Mitai Maori Village. This evening provides a deeper connection to Maori traditions and hospitality. Pre-booking is essential for this popular experience.

Begin a full-day excursion to Milford Sound, located within Fiordland National Park. The journey starts with a scenic drive through mountainous landscapes, offering breathtaking views en route to the fjord.
Experience a cruise on Milford Sound itself, witnessing towering cliffs, cascading waterfalls, and potentially local wildlife. This world heritage spectacle provides unparalleled natural beauty from the water.

Dedicate your morning to experiencing the majestic Franz Josef Glacier. Consider a guided glacier hiking expedition with Franz Josef Glacier Guides, suitable for different skill levels, offering direct access to the ice.
Alternatively, or in addition, undertake one of the nearby nature walks, such as the Franz Josef Glacier Valley Walk. This leads to a viewpoint of the glacier terminal face, offering impressive vistas.

Begin your day at the Christchurch Botanic Gardens, open from 7:00 AM. Stroll through the native and exotic plant collections, then explore the adjacent Hagley Park North. This offers a peaceful start, enjoying the natural beauty of Christchurch.
In the afternoon, take a ride on the Christchurch Gondola, operating from 10:00 AM to 4:00 PM. Enjoy panoramic views of Christchurch and the surrounding area from the iconic mountain cablecar. Alternatively, visit the Canterbury Museum, open until 5:00 PM.
